STEFI experiment (Submesoscale vs Terrigen Effects in the Fluorescence in the wake of an Island) Multidisciplinary study of a natural fertilization process in the wake of the Marquesas Islands due to constant water currents east → west

only stations 122, 123 and 125

STEFI experiment : main scientific questions 1) What are the physic-chemical processes involved in the initiation, maintenance, and termination of the fertilized patch ? Description of the physic-chemical context of the fertilization Contributions of - island mass effect (vertical mixing) - land drainage (iron enrichment) Data : * CTDs data * Gliders’ data * TSG * ACS * Rare elements * Carbonates * Nutrients 15 days: * 4 long stations Stations (6 nm diam) 122 “Gaby”3 depth 123 “Eric”2 depth 124 “Romain” 2 depth (24h cycle) 125 “ Etienne”2 depth

2) How does the surface community change during the bloom ? (from viruses to eukaryotes) Characterization of distinct bloom phases on several levels : - overall biomass - community composition - phenotype changes - functionnal response Main factors that contribute to the bloom initiation and termination ? Morpho-Physio data : FCM Phyto ID & counts FlowCam Zooscan UVP Pigments (HPLC) HTM (chlorophyll)... Molecular data : Metagenomics Metatranscriptomics Metabarcoding Before fertilization Early bloom Termination of the bloom Established bloom STEFI experiment : main scientific questions st 125st 124st 123st 122
